Rethink Your Water Source
One of the most significant sources of microplastic ingestion is water. Studies have shown that bottled water can contain substantially more plastic particles than tap water. Switching to tap water is a positive first step. To further reduce your exposure,
consider investing in a water filter. Reverse osmosis (RO) systems and carbon block filters rated for sub-micron filtration are considered highly effective at removing microplastics from drinking water. Using a reusable stainless steel or glass bottle for water on the go not only cuts down on your exposure but also reduces single-use plastic waste.
Choose Food Containers Wisely
How you store and reheat food plays a crucial role. Plastic containers can leach microplastics and even smaller nanoplastics into your food, and this process accelerates dramatically with heat. Research has shown that microwaving food in a plastic container can release millions of particles. Never microwave food in plastic, even if it's labelled "microwave-safe." Instead, opt for glass, food-grade stainless steel, or ceramic containers for both storing and reheating food. If you get takeout, transfer the food to a non-plastic container for storage and reheating as soon as you get home. Also, consider swapping plastic cutting boards for wood, as knives can shave off tiny plastic fragments into your ingredients.
Be Selective with Seafood and Salt
Microplastics are pervasive in marine environments and can make their way up the food chain. Filter-feeding shellfish like mussels, clams, and oysters can be significant sources because they are often consumed whole, including their digestive tracts where plastics accumulate. While you don't need to eliminate seafood, which offers many nutritional benefits, being mindful of consumption can help. Some experts suggest opting for smaller fish and ensuring larger fish are properly gutted, as most plastics are in the digestive organs which are typically removed. Sea salt is another known source of microplastics. Some studies suggest that rock salt or Himalayan pink salt, mined from ancient seabeds, may contain fewer plastics, while others indicate they too can be contaminated. Lake salts may have the lowest concentrations.
Look Out for Hidden Plastics
Microplastics can turn up in unexpected places. Many “silky” teabags, for example, are made of nylon or PET plastic, which can release billions of particles when steeped in hot water. Choosing loose-leaf tea with a stainless steel infuser is a simple and effective alternative. Non-stick cookware is another potential source; when scratched or damaged, these coatings can release microplastics into your food. Opting for stainless steel, cast iron, or ceramic cookware is a safer bet. Finally, a significant amount of microplastics in our homes comes from dust, which can settle on food. Thoroughly rinsing fruits and vegetables under filtered water can help remove surface-level contamination.
Reduce Your Overall Plastic Footprint
While focusing on food is important, limiting your overall use of plastic is key to reducing both personal exposure and environmental contamination. Simple habits like using reusable shopping and produce bags, avoiding single-use plastics like straws and cutlery, and choosing products in glass or cardboard packaging over plastic can make a big difference. The more plastic is produced and discarded, the more it breaks down into the tiny particles that find their way back into our soil, water, and food systems. By making more conscious consumer choices, you contribute to a broader solution while simultaneously protecting your health.
